Alternative method needed for a few 'for' loops inside each other

Hi,
I have 4 for loops inside each other as seen here:
for A=1:a
for B=1:b
for C=1:c
for D=1:d
do_something (A,B,C,D)
end
end
end
end
The values of A, B, C, D are dependent on each other so I can't calculate them separately. The issue is that this is extremely slow. Could anyone please help me with an alternative fast method? Thank you very much for your time and help.

No. It is impossible to give a useful suggestion based on this abstract code. The problem is not the nested loops, but the code hidden behind "do_something". The explanation "A, B, C, D are dependent" does not allow to understand the underlying concept.
The profiler helps to identify teh bottlenecks of the program. Use it and post the corresponding code in a less simplified manner. Then a helpful suggestion is possible.

Thank you for your reply. Sorry for oversimplification.
Here is the code:
mpd_new = 8000;
mpr1 = 40000;
aicon = 0.2;
mstr1 = 12000;
g0 = 9.81;
Irp1 = 317;
dt = 0.1;
for mssf1 = 1300:1400;
for t_i = 2:0.1:4;
for alp_max = 1:0.1:3;
t1 = 0;
V1_X_cut = eps;
V1_Z_cut = 0;
ht1 = 0;
pcg1 = 90;
flp1 = 90;
alp1 = 0;
m_in1 = mstr1+mpr1+mpd_new;
m_f1 = m_in1-mpr1;
Mcrnt1 = m_in1-t1*mssf1;
tht1 = mssf1*Irp1*g0;
while Mcrnt1 > m_f1
Expon1 = exp(aicon*(t_i-t1));
alp1 = -4*alp_max*Expon1*(1-Expon1);
flp1 = atan(V1_Z_cut/V1_X_cut)*180/pi;
pcg1 = flp1+alp1;
pchrd1 = pcg1*pi/180;
acc_z1 = thst1*sin(pchrd1)/Mcrnt1;
acc_x1 = thst1*cos(pchrd1)/Mcrnt1;
V1_X_cut = V1_X_cut+acc_x1*dt;
V1_Z_cut = V1_Z_cut+acc_z1*dt;
V_cr1 = sqrt(V1_X_cut^2 + V1_Z_cut^2);
ht1 = ht1+V1_Z_cut*dt;
Mcrnt1 = Mcrnt1-dt*mssf1;
t1 = t1+dt;
end
V_cr1
end
end
end
The purpose of this code is to find sets of mssf1 , t_i , and alp_max that would result in V_cr1 that are about 5000. Profiler shows that all the lines in while loop are responsible for the long duration of run.
So I'm wondering if there is a way to increase speed. it's really slow. Any insight would be helpful.
